Mitch Winehouse, father of the late singer Amy Winehouse, never agreed to the creation and production of a film based on the life of his daughter, much less played by Lady Gaga.

Although regarded as a great singer, Mitch denied the alleged project of a film whose protagonist would be Lady Gaga, reincarnated in the controversial artist who died on July 23, 2011.

Recently, in his statements to the newspaper Dailystar.co.uk, she would be a good bet to play her but said he would pay a total of 12 million euros to do so:

"If Gaga gives me 12 million euros would consider it. I think it's appropriate to do an English actress, but Gaga has her style. It is something we have to think."

The striking resemblance there was between them, was the reason that Gaga be confused with her as a teenager:

"He loved her very much. His hair was black and people on the street told me, 'Amy!'. I cried thinking I was her," he said in an interview last.

While reiterating that there is no project, Mitch Winehouse said that if it is possible to create a movie, it will be remembered including the music of the soul diva.
